Flights from Fairbanks
The region's primary aviation hub is Fairbanks International Airport, located just 7 kilometers from the city center. The route network includes 6 key destinations, providing reliable connections to major transportation hubs across the United States. The highest passenger traffic is seen on flights to Seattle (134 weekly departures) and Anchorage (128 weekly departures), as well as Portland and Chicago.
Currently, 5 airlines operate flights from Fairbanks, with Alaska Airlines and Hawaiian Airlines leading in flight frequency. Regular flights are also operated by United Airlines and Delta.
